收藏
回答

wx.scanQRCode回调不执行问题

调用wx.scanQRCode接口时,发现needResult为1时, 回调不执行问题,经过反复测试得到结论如下


1、该BUG在安卓下不存在,安卓机型needResult为1或0都是正常的

2、在IOS iphone 6S PLUS、iphone 8 PLUS、iphone XR、iphone XS MAX下,当打开相机的一瞬间如果扫码区域正对二维码,即可实现needResult为0的直接返回结果效果,如打开的时候是对着别的地方,然后移动到二维码上的话,则只会扫码并关闭页面,无任何返回(尝试写error方法也无效),当needResult为1正常

3、scanType为qrCode或barCode或两者都存在皆可复现

以上结论均使用官方文档中提供的demohttp://demo.open.weixin.qq.com/jssdk测试

最后一次编辑于  2019-09-29
回答关注问题邀请回答
收藏

3 个回答

登录 后发表内容
问题标签